Spanish

[edit]

Etymology

[edit]

Inherited from Old Spanish escudiella, from Latin scutella, a diminutive form of scutra (tray, dish, platter).

Pronunciation

[edit]
 

 

  • Syllabification: es‧cu‧di‧lla

Noun

[edit]

escudilla f (plural escudillas)

  1. bowl
